What is the I.O.C.? Thanks for asking!
Yesterday saw the Tokyo Olympic Games begin with the traditional opening ceremony. For the first time in the event’s history, the Games were delayed by a year due to the Covid-19 pandemic. At the International Olympic Committee’s latest Session in Tokyo, president Thomas Bach described the uncertainty facing Games organisers in the last 15 months.“There were sleepless nights. Like everyone else in the world, we did not know, I did not know, what the future would hold.” But the stress isn’t over just yet!
Why not? The Games are underway now so there shouldn’t be anything to worry about, should there? Apart from overseeing the Games, what’s the role of the International Olympic Committee? Does the IOC select host cities for the Olympic Games? In under 3 minutes, we answer your questions!
